Restricted by pandemic, DPR creates virtual internship
It’s a construction internship without boots, hardhats, dirty work or meetings inside a trailer, yet it is teaching more than 100 university students core lessons about successful construction management.
After COVID-19 shut down or altered projects across the country, officials at DPR Construction realized they wouldn’t be able to conduct their standard internship program this summer. But they wanted to do something.
Sean O’Mara, National College Recruiting Lead at DPR, researched models for virtual internships. “A lot of them looked mostly like classwork. My feeling was these students are just coming off a semester of doing classwork online and that gets old.”
So instead, O’Mara and other DPR personnel designed a virtual internship that mimicked Associated Schools of Construction competitions. Interns would be divided into teams of five to six and tasked with completing the pre-construction work on an actual project. Provided with designs, contracts, subcontractor bids and other project documents, the students would be given an assignment each week, such as developing a construction schedule. By the end of the eight-week internship, all 16 teams would have to deliver pre-sentations, analyzing the project and providing a go/no go recommendation to DPR. The four teams with the top scores in the competition would go on to make presentations to DPR’s management committee.
The virtual internship has provided students with weekly, two-hour presentations by DPR experts from across the country in scheduling, budgeting, business development and other topics. Interns are learning things they would never encounter serving as a DPR project engineer during an in-person internship. Several universities are even granting academic credits to students who complete the program.
BC&E welcomes two new members
Eisenbrandt Companies is a third-generation, family-owned, full-service design and build firm. Based in Cockeysville, Eisenbrandt delivers custom home renovations, additions and historic rehabilitations. The company combines a passion for high-quality craftsmanship with environmental preservation and low-impact building practices.
Matheu & Associates is a CPA firm specializing in serving the construction industry. The firm provides comprehensive accounting, tax services and CFO services to business and individuals throughout the Baltimore area.
